Introduction to Cow Tongue
Cow tongue is a type of organ meat obtained from cattle. It is rich in protein, vitamins, and minerals, making it a nutrient-dense food option. The tongue is composed of muscle tissue, which is high in iron, zinc, and other essential nutrients. When cooked, cow tongue can be tender and flavorful, often used in soups, stews, or as a main dish in many cultural cuisines. The versatility and nutritional value of cow tongue have sparked interest in its potential health benefits, including its role in weight loss.
Nutritional Profile of Cow Tongue
Understanding the nutritional profile of cow tongue is crucial in assessing its potential impact on weight loss. A 3-ounce serving of cooked cow tongue contains approximately:
- 250 calories
- 35 grams of protein
- 15 grams of fat
- 0 grams of carbohydrates
- High levels of vitamin B12, iron, and zinc
The high protein and low carbohydrate content of cow tongue make it an attractive option for those following a low-carb or ketogenic diet. Protein is known to help build and repair muscle tissue, which can contribute to a faster metabolism and potentially aid in weight loss. Additionally, the low calorie count of cow tongue is beneficial for those aiming to reduce their overall calorie intake.
The macronutrient composition of cow tongue, particularly its high protein and low carbohydrate content, can have a significant impact on weight loss. Protein requires more energy to digest than carbohydrates or fat, a phenomenon known as the thermic effect of food (TEF). This means that consuming protein-rich foods like cow tongue can increase metabolism and help the body burn more calories. Furthermore, protein helps maintain muscle mass during weight loss, ensuring that the weight lost is primarily fat and not muscle.

Considerations and Precautions
While cow tongue may offer several benefits for weight loss, there are considerations and precautions to keep in mind:
– Cholesterol Content: Organ meats, including cow tongue, are relatively high in cholesterol. Individuals with high cholesterol levels or heart disease should monitor their intake.
– Cooking Methods: The nutritional benefits of cow tongue can be negated by unhealthy cooking methods, such as deep-frying. Opting for grilling, baking, or stewing can help retain its nutritional value.
– Sustainability and Ethics: For those concerned about the environmental impact and ethical considerations of meat consumption, choosing sustainably sourced and humanely raised cattle can be a more responsible option.

What are the potential side effects of consuming cow tongue for weight loss?
While cow tongue is generally considered safe to eat, there are potential side effects to be aware of when consuming it for weight loss. One of the primary concerns is the risk of foodborne illness, which can occur if the cow tongue is not handled and cooked properly. Additionally, some individuals may experience digestive issues, such as bloating or gas, due to the high protein and fat content of cow tongue. It is essential to cook cow tongue thoroughly and consume it in moderation to minimize the risk of adverse effects.
The potential side effects of consuming cow tongue for weight loss are also linked to individual nutritional needs and health status. For example, individuals with certain health conditions, such as gout or kidney disease, may need to limit their intake of purine-rich foods like cow tongue. Furthermore, p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ult with their healthcare provider before consuming cow tongue, as it may contain high levels of certain nutrients that can be detrimental to fetal or infant health. By being aware of these potential side effects and taking steps to mitigate them, individuals can safely incorporate cow tongue into their weight loss diet.
